How many miles is 10,000 steps?

It varies by stride length. For many adults it is roughly 4 to 5 miles, but your own distance may differ.

How long does 10,000 steps take?

Many people take around 1.5 to 2 hours of active walking. The Chaos Walk may take longer because the challenge moments are part of the experience.
